In early January 2018, the Barrett was subjected to a piracy attack while anchored off Benin, marking a critical escalation in piracy activities within the Bight of Benin. Shipowners Union Maritime confirmed the vessel went missing after its AIS data ceased updating, which is often a telltale sign of foul play. During this critical period, the safety of the 22 crew aboard became the primary concern, and Union Maritime worked diligently with local maritime authorities to resolve the situation urgently.

The Barrett finally reemerged six days later after a harrowing ordeal, bringing relief as all crew members were confirmed safe and were welcomed back in Lagos by representatives from Union Maritime. The successful resolution of this distressing situation was the result of coordinated efforts among various stakeholders, emphasizing the importance of collaborative action in countering maritime security threats.
